Delhi, India: The prominent microfinance lender, Satin Creditcare Network Limited, is declared its outstanding achievement of surpassing Rs. 10,000 crore in Assets Under Management on a standalone basis. This milestone highlights the company’s dedication to customer-centric principles, strong risk management strategies, and inventive credit solutions designed to cater to the varied requirements of its clientele. As of December 31, 2023, the company’s AUM stood at Rs. 9,811 crore.

  • The company has experienced robust business momentum, demonstrating a strong recovery following disruptions caused by the Covid pandemic through proactive measures and strategic initiatives.
  • Satin Creditcare has achieved a net customer addition of 6.3 lakhs as of the third quarter of fiscal year 2024, marking a 35% year-on-year growth and surpassing the significant milestone of serving 3 million clients.
  • During the third quarter of fiscal year 2024, the company disbursed Rs. 2,698 crore, compared to Rs. 2,202 crore and Rs. 1,980 crore disbursed during the second and first quarters of fiscal year 2024, respectively. Additionally, in the third quarter of fiscal year 2024, the company expanded its presence by opening 32 new branches, thereby reaching a total network of 1,165 branches spanning across 24 states and union territories.
